About E. A. Eisenhauer

E. A. Eisenhauer is a scholar working on Oncology, Molecular Biology, Reproductive Medicine,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and Obstetrics and Gynecology, having authored 31 papers that have together received 1.2k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Ovarian cancer diagnosis and treatment (8 papers), Cancer Treatment and Pharmacology (5 papers), Lung Cancer Treatments and Mutations (5 papers), Endometrial and Cervical Cancer Treatments (3 papers), Lung Cancer Research Studies (3 papers), Hepatocellular Carcinoma Treatment and Prognosis (2 papers), PARP inhibition in cancer therapy (2 papers) and Radiomics and Machine Learning in Medical Imaging (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Reproductive Medicine (413 citations), Obstetrics and Gynecology (135 citations), Oncology (294 citations), Cancer Research (112 citations) and Pathology and Forensic Medicine (106 citations). E. A. Eisenhauer has collaborated with scholars based in Canada, Belgium and United States. Frequent co-authors include J. B. Vermorken, M. van Glabbeke, Geke A.P. Hospers, Elisabeth G.E. de Vries, W CLIBY, Giacomo Aletti, Robert G. Bristow, D.S. Chi, Karl C. Podratz and Giovanni Aletti. Their work appears in journals such as Annals of Oncology, Journal of Clinical Oncology, International Journal of Gynecological Cancer, British Journal of Cancer and Lung Cancer.
